The Kuoni Group is a leading global travel and destination management services company, with an average worldwide workforce of over 12,000 employees and consolidated turnover for 2011 of CHF 5,111 million. The head office of Kuoni Travel Holding Ltd. is in Zurich, Switzerland, where Alfred Kuoni founded the company back in 1906.
The Kuoni Group has steadily and systematically developed its position in the world travel market over the years, and has branch operations today in more than 60 countries in Europe, Asia, Africa, Australia, India and North America.

Why use a Destination Management Company?
A Destination Management Company is a professional services company possessing extensive local knowledge, expertise and resources, specialising in the design and full implementation of events, activities, tours, transportation and programmes logistics. If required, a DMC can make reservations for villas, resorts, hotels, provide travel management, guides and hostesses.
The Destination Management Company helps an organisation with its site selection, convention registration, ground transportation, sight-seeing, convention temporary staff, spouse programs, dining, entertainment and speakers, linens, floral arrangements, photographers, etc.
